Libya this week announced the launch of a long-awaited bid round for oil and gas exploration, the first in 17 years (MEES, 17 December 2007), with officials hailing the “new era” in the country’s lifeblood sector.

Though officials did not provide details at the launch event on 3 March, NOC had previously said the bid round would cover 22 onshore and offshore concessions across the Murzuq and Ghadames basins, as well as offshore acreage (MEES, 6 December 2024). (CONTINUED - 694 WORDS)
